NEW YORK, March 2, 2006 (PRIMEZONE) -- Dow Jones Indexes, a leading global index provider, today announced the results of the regular annual review of the Dow Jones Country Titans Indexes.
Effective March 20, the 24 changes listed below will occur in the following 13 Dow Jones Country Titans Indexes: Dow Jones Australia Titans 30, Dow Jones Brazil Titans 20 ADR, Dow Jones Canada Titans 40, Dow Jones France Titans 30, Dow Jones Germany Titans 30,Dow Jones Hong Kong Titans 30, Dow Jones Italy Titans 30, Dow Jones Japan Titans 100, Dow Jones U.K. Titans 50, Dow Jones Rusindex Titans 10, Dow Jones South Africa Titans 30, Dow Jones Sweden Titans 30, and Dow Jones Turkey Titans 20.
No changes are being made in the following Dow Jones Country Titans Indexes: Dow Jones Netherlands Titans 30, Dow Jones Spain Titans 30 and Dow Jones Switzerland Titans 30.

The weighted free-float market capitalization in $US of the reconstituted Dow Jones Country Titans as of February 28, 2006:
Dow Jones Australia Titans 30 increased from $449.32 billion to $455.34 billion
Dow Jones Brazil Titans 20 ADR increased from $128.80 billion to $131.22 billion
Dow Jones Canada Titans 40 increased from $718.86 billion to $723.82 billion
Dow Jones France Titans 30 increased from $906.91 billion to $915.40 billion
Dow Jones Germany Titans 30 increased from $731.64 billion to $744.06 billion
Dow Jones Hong Kong Titans 30 increased from $190.15 billion to $192.48 billion
Dow Jones Italy Titans 30 increased from $422.48 billion to $425.79 billion
Dow Jones Japan Titans 100 increased from $2178.65 billion to $2191.70 billion
Dow Jones U.K. Titans 50 increased from $2125.88 billion to $2138.94 billion
Dow Jones Rusindex Titans 10 increased from $7.46 billion to $7.47 billion
Dow Jones South Africa Titans 30 increased from $166.03 billion to $166.51billion
Dow Jones Sweden Titans 30 decreased from $253.65 billion to $252.49 billion
Dow Jones Turkey Titans 20 increased from $56.85 billion to $57.28 billion
Changes in the Dow Jones Country Titans are being announced today after the conclusion of a regular annual component review using the free-float market capitalization and trading volume for components as of February 28, 2006. The changes will be effective at the start of trading on Monday, March 20, 2006.
The review is based on a methodology that considers free-float market capitalization and liquidity. The detailed methodology for each index is published in the indexes' rulebooks, accessible on the Dow Jones Indexes Web site at http://www.djindexes.com

About Dow Jones Indexes
Dow Jones Indexes is part of Dow Jones & Company, which publishes the world's most vital business and financial news and information. Dow Jones Indexes is a premier global provider of investable indexes, including the Dow Jones Averages and the Dow Jones Global, Regional, Country and Sector Titans Indexes and is co-owner of the Pan-European Dow Jones STOXX Indexes. Together with Wilshire Associates, Dow Jones Indexes markets and licenses the Dow Jones Wilshire index family, which includes the Dow Jones Wilshire 5000 and its size, style, and sector indexes. Dow Jones Indexes also offers a number of specialty indexes including hedge fund, commodity and credit derivative indexes.
